 To earn it by disdaining it
Is Fame's consummate Fee --
He loves what spurns him --
Look behind -- He is pursuing thee.
So let us gather -- every Day -- The Aggregate of Life's Bouquet Be Honor and not shame --

Poem by Emily Dickinson
